Medicare Plan Options in Nocatee

Nocatee is part of St. Johns County's Medicare market, which offers a strong selection of Medicare Advantage and Medicare Supplement plans from carriers including Humana, Aetna, UnitedHealthcare, Florida Blue, and others. Plan availability and benefits vary by ZIP code within Nocatee.

Medicare Advantage plans in Nocatee often include $0 or low premiums with extra benefits like dental, vision, hearing, and gym memberships. The key is verifying that your specific doctors — including Baptist Medical Center physicians, Mayo Clinic Jacksonville specialists, and local Nocatee medical providers — are in-network at a preferred tier.

Medicare Supplement (Medigap) plans in Nocatee provide comprehensive coverage with no network restrictions. Plan G is the most popular Medigap option for new enrollees — it covers most Medicare-approved costs after the Part B deductible. I moved to Nocatee from another state — do I need to change my Medicare plan?

If you had a Medicare Advantage or Part D plan in another state, you likely need to change plans — most Medicare Advantage plans are regional and may not cover you in Nocatee. Moving triggers a Special Enrollment Period. William helps Nocatee newcomers find the best plan for their new ZIP code.
